Illinois Supreme Court rules burnt cannabis aroma alone is insufficient probable cause to search a vehicle

Illinois News Joint Posted on September 19, 2024 by Jason BrownDecember 5, 2024
Illinois Supreme Court rules cannabis aroma alone is insufficient probable cause to search a vehicle

Minutes ago, the Illinois Supreme Court ruled cannabis aroma alone is insufficient probable cause to search a vehicle. The decision stems from People v. Redmond, a case in which law enforcement used the smell of burnt cannabis as probable cause … Continue reading →
